hadoop自带测试
  ZStR4ietTEBr 2023年11月26日 19 0

Hadoop自带测试实现指南

概述

在Hadoop开发中,测试是非常重要的一环。Hadoop提供了自带的测试框架,可以有效地进行单元测试和集成测试,以确保代码的质量和正确性。本文将介绍Hadoop自带测试的实现流程,并提供每一步需要执行的代码示例。

流程图

flowchart TD
    A(编写测试用例) --> B(配置测试环境)
    B --> C(编写测试代码)
    C --> D(运行测试代码)
    D --> E(查看测试结果)

流程步骤

步骤 描述
1 编写测试用例
2 配置测试环境
3 编写测试代码
4 运行测试代码
5 查看测试结果

1. 编写测试用例

在进行Hadoop自带测试之前,首先需要编写测试用例,确定要测试的功能和场景。测试用例应该覆盖到代码中的各个关键部分,以确保代码的完整性和正确性。

2. 配置测试环境

在Hadoop的测试过程中,需要配置测试环境,包括设置Hadoop的配置文件和环境变量,以便正确加载和运行测试代码。

3. 编写测试代码

在编写测试代码之前,需要了解Hadoop自带测试的框架和API。Hadoop自带的测试框架主要包括JUnit和Mockito,并提供了一系列的测试类和方法供开发者使用。

下面是一个简单的示例代码,演示如何使用Hadoop自带测试框架进行单元测试:

import org.junit.Test;
import static org.junit.Assert.*;

public class MyTest {

    @Test
    public void testMyFunction() {
        // 初始化测试数据
        int input = 5;
      
        // 调用待测试的函数
        int output = MyFunction.calculate(input);
      
        // 验证结果是否符合预期
        assertEquals(10, output);
    }
}

在上述代码中,我们使用了JUnit的@Test注解来标记测试方法,使用assertEquals方法来验证结果是否符合预期。

4. 运行测试代码

在编写完测试代码后,可以使用Maven或其他构建工具来运行测试,或者直接使用IDE的测试运行功能。运行测试代码时,Hadoop会自动加载并执行测试。

5. 查看测试结果

运行测试代码后,可以查看测试结果,判断测试是否通过。测试结果会显示在控制台或IDE的测试面板中,通常会包括每个测试用例的执行状态和通过情况。

总结

通过Hadoop自带测试框架的支持,开发者可以方便地进行单元测试和集成测试,以确保代码的质量和正确性。本文介绍了Hadoop自带测试的实现流程,并提供了每一步需要执行的代码示例。希望本文对刚入行的开发者有所帮助,能够更好地掌握Hadoop自带测试的使用方法。

参考文献:

  • Hadoop官方文档:
【版权声明】本文内容来自摩杜云社区用户原创、第三方投稿、转载,内容版权归原作者所有。本网站的目的在于传递更多信息,不拥有版权,亦不承担相应法律责任。如果您发现本社区中有涉嫌抄袭的内容,欢迎发送邮件进行举报,并提供相关证据,一经查实,本社区将立刻删除涉嫌侵权内容,举报邮箱: cloudbbs@moduyun.com

  1. 分享:
最后一次编辑于 2023年11月26日 0

暂无评论

推荐阅读
ZStR4ietTEBr
最新推荐 更多

2024-05-03